Corey Taylor Loves That Paul Gray Is Finally Getting Appreciated
Slipknot’s Corey Taylor talked with ITN about receiving the Kerrang! Services to Metal Award on behalf of his late bandmate Paul Gray. “I love the fact that he’s finally, honestly being appreciated,” Taylor said. “I know sometimes he felt like he didn’t get the attention he deserved. For me, I just want the world to know what he meant to the band, who he was in the band, and just how much he contributed to the band.”
Corey Taylor: Too Soon To Know Slipknot’s Future After Paul Gray’s Death
Corey Taylor talked with NME about the future of Slipknot following the death of bassist Paul Gray. “As far as the future, it’s really too soon to tell,” he said. “None of us can even fathom what to do yet, but as soon as we do, the world will be the first to know. It’s not that we don’t want to, it’s just like how do you do what makes sense when such a big piece of that puzzle is gone.”

Paul Gray Of Slipknot Found Dead In Iowa Hotel Room
The Des Moines Register reports Slipknot member Paul Gray was found dead in an Iowa hotel room on Monday morning (May 24), discovered by an employee of TownePlace Suites. The Urbandale Police Department found no signs of foul play. Gray was 38.
Gray and his wife, Brenna, were expecting a child, according to friends of the bassist. “Paul had a lot going for him, and a lot coming,” KAZR-FM (103.3) music director Andy Hall told the newspaper. “I know he was excited about being a dad. It makes an already extremely difficult situation more unthinkable.”

Corey Taylor Did Demos With Velvet Revolver, But It Didn’t Work Out
Corey Taylor breaks his silence on what really happened when it comes to the rumor he’d join Velvet Revolver. “I had a meeting with those guys,” the Slipknot/Stone Sour singer told Altitude TV. “We did some demos together and it just didn’t work for whatever reason. It was just really cool. It was just one of those things where I got to jam with legends. It was cool. I still know those guys. I still hang out with them. I’ve got nothing but respect.”

Slipknot Announce 10th Anniversary Special Edition Box Set
Slipknot posted a YouTube clip announcing plans for their 10th Anniversary Special Edition of their self titled release. The box set will include the first album, “a bunch of deep cuts from the vault”, a DVD which features footage of the band in 1999 and 2000 and “a bunch of secrets.” Watch the video below.
